TypeScript函數(shù)根據(jù)不同參數(shù)返回不同值的實(shí)際操作步驟
步驟一:打開(kāi)HBuilderX工具并創(chuàng)建TypeScript文件在使用TypeScript函數(shù)根據(jù)不同參數(shù)返回不同值的過(guò)程中,首先需要雙擊打開(kāi)HBuilderX工具。在新建的TypeScript文件
步驟一:打開(kāi)HBuilderX工具并創(chuàng)建TypeScript文件
在使用TypeScript函數(shù)根據(jù)不同參數(shù)返回不同值的過(guò)程中,首先需要雙擊打開(kāi)HBuilderX工具。在新建的TypeScript文件中,定義函數(shù)`exportData`,該函數(shù)接收兩個(gè)參數(shù)`flag`和`params`。
步驟二:添加if語(yǔ)句進(jìn)行條件判斷
在函數(shù)`exportData`內(nèi)部,添加if語(yǔ)句進(jìn)行條件判斷。當(dāng)參數(shù)`flag`為true時(shí),返回語(yǔ)句內(nèi)部的`params`值;否則返回下方的默認(rèn)值。
步驟三:調(diào)用exportData函數(shù)傳入?yún)?shù)true和2000
通過(guò)調(diào)用`exportData`函數(shù),并傳入?yún)?shù)true和2000,將結(jié)果賦值給變量`ed`。這一步操作可以驗(yàn)證函數(shù)根據(jù)不同參數(shù)返回不同值的功能。
步驟四:再次調(diào)用exportData函數(shù)傳入?yún)?shù)false和3000
進(jìn)一步測(cè)試函數(shù)的功能,在此步驟中再次調(diào)用`exportData`函數(shù),但這次傳入?yún)?shù)false和3000。根據(jù)不同的參數(shù),函數(shù)會(huì)返回相應(yīng)的數(shù)值。
步驟五:保存并編譯TypeScript文件生成對(duì)應(yīng)的js文件
完成函數(shù)的編寫(xiě)后,保存TypeScript文件并對(duì)其進(jìn)行編譯,生成對(duì)應(yīng)的JavaScript文件。這一步是為了確保代碼的正確性和可執(zhí)行性。
步驟六:引入js文件到HTML5頁(yè)面查看打印結(jié)果
最后一步是將編譯好的js文件引入到HTML5頁(yè)面中,并查看打印的結(jié)果。通過(guò)這一步操作,我們可以驗(yàn)證函數(shù)根據(jù)不同參數(shù)返回不同值的邏輯是否正確實(shí)現(xiàn)。
通過(guò)以上操作步驟,我們成功演示了如何在TypeScript中使用函數(shù)根據(jù)不同參數(shù)返回不同值的方法。這種靈活的函數(shù)設(shè)計(jì)能夠有效提高代碼的復(fù)用性和可維護(hù)性,為項(xiàng)目開(kāi)發(fā)帶來(lái)便利與效率。